> "bag" is added by hive's parquet serde, ql/src/java/org/apache/hadoop/hive/ql/io/parquet/serde/ParquetHiveSerDe.java. https://github.com/apache/hive/blob/release-1.2.1/ql/src/java/org/apache/hadoop/hive/ql/io/parquet/serde/ParquetHiveSerDe.java#L53. We use this serde from hive's 1.2.1 version. However, even latest versions still use "bag", https://github.com/apache/hive/blob/master/ql/src/java/org/apache/hadoop/hive/ql/io/parquet/serde/ParquetHiveSerDe.java. > > Another thing to note here is that even if we use `list` as name for repeated group of a list, I think Iceberg returns just empty list. We applied a fix for Iceberg 0.12.1 where we stopped relying on the name provided in the parquet-schema for map fields. I think something like that would be the best route forward so that we aren’t imposing any restrictions on the parquet provided names as we’ve observed these change across systems and parquet versions. -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
